Application-Specific Design for Space-Constrained Pneumatics
The Festo VABS-K2-10S-16-G18-P sub-base (part no. 8186874) is engineered for single-valve stations where mounting space is at a premium. With a nominal width of 1.6 mm and a valve size of 10 mm, this compact unit suits precise, low-flow pneumatic control tasks in assembly fixtures, test rigs, and small-format automation modules. Its side connection direction simplifies tubing routing in tight panels, while the through-hole mounting method allows direct fastening to machine frames or manifold blocks without additional brackets.
The sub-base accepts valves with internal thread mounting and provides a G1/8 fluid connector. This standardized port simplifies integration with common fittings and tubing, reducing the need for adapters. The non-reversible flow direction is clearly defined, ensuring predictable media routing during system design.
Material and Media Compatibility Considerations
The sub-base is machined from PEEK, a high-performance polymer known for dimensional stability and broad chemical resistance. This material choice, combined with a corrosion resistance class (CRC) of 0, makes the unit suitable for environments with no corrosive stress. The product is RoHS-compliant and conforms to VDMA24364 zone III for LABS (PWIS) freedom, which is critical for paint shops and coating lines where silicone contamination must be avoided.
Both liquid and gaseous media can be handled, but the operating temperature range is limited to 0°C to 50°C for the medium and ambient air. Storage temperature spans from -20°C to 70°C. Always verify that the media's chemical compatibility with PEEK and any sealing materials meets your process requirements, as the manufacturer advises checking resistance of all contact materials.
Mounting Flexibility and Torque Specifications
One of the key advantages of this sub-base is its ability to be mounted in any orientation, giving designers freedom to position valves for optimal service access or gravity-independent operation. The unit is secured using through-holes, and the maximum tightening torque for the sub-base itself is 0.6 Nm. When mounting the valve onto the sub-base, do not exceed 0.2 Nm, as over-tightening can damage the threads or distort the sealing surfaces.
For pneumatic fittings connected to the G1/8 port, the maximum tightening torque is 7 Nm. Adhering to these limits prevents thread galling and ensures leak-free connections over the product's service life. The sub-base weighs only 20 g, adding negligible mass to moving or cantilevered assemblies.
Integration with Festo System Components
Designed as part of the Festo range, this sub-base is intended to work seamlessly with Festo valves of the corresponding size and mounting pattern. This compatibility simplifies procurement and reduces engineering risk, as the interface dimensions and sealing characteristics are matched to Festo's valve portfolio. For maintenance or reconfiguration, the single-valve design (max. one valve position) allows quick replacement without disturbing adjacent pneumatic circuits.
When planning your pneumatic layout, consider that the sub-base is not reversible in flow direction, so confirm the valve's flow path matches your application. The product is suitable for food industry use only after consulting supplementary material information, so verify compliance with your specific hygiene standards before deployment.
